 * My client’s website was experiencing an issue this morning, and this sounds like
   it’s the web hosts fault, however at 9:50am the website went down with the below
   error message.
 * `Fatal error: Uncaught Error: Call to undefined function current_time() in /home/
   m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-includes/functions.php:2416 Stack trace: #0 /home/mydomain.
   com.au/htdocs/wp-includes/functions.php(2275): _wp_upload_dir() #1 /home/mydomain.
   com.au/htdocs/wp-content/plugins/essential-addons-for-elementor-lite/essential_adons_elementor.
   php(30): wp_upload_dir() #2 /home/m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-settings.php(365):
   include_once('/home/mydomain...') #3 /home/m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-config.php(
   89): require_once('/home/mydomain...') #4 /home/m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-load.
   php(37): require_once('/home/mydomain...') #5 /home/m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-
   blog-header.php(13): require_once('/home/mydomain...') #6 /home/mydomain.com.
   au/htdocs/index.php(22): require('/home/mydomain...') #7 {main} thrown in /home/
   mydomain.com.au/htdocs/wp-includes/functions.php on line 2416`
 * After 5 minutes it was back up and running perfectly fine (I had tried reuploading
   files during downtime and it still wasn’t working). Does this appear to be something
   on the hosts end?

 * Doubt its the host’s fault.
 * It looks like an error with WordPress or Essential Addons. The function `current_time()`
   appears to be the issue. As it is not defined. According to the error you posted.
 * Did you or the client add some sort of timestamp or clock into the header recently?
 * Best bet as far as I can tell would be to remove the function that was added.
 * Daily backups are good practice for random stuff like this.
 * Please refer to the lines in your error message. functions.php:2416 & functions.
   php:2275
